The History of Reiki
(pronounced Ray-Key)
originates from Japan and was developed in the early 20th century by
Dr. Mikao Usui.
​
The word itself is made of two Japanese words:
Rei – meaning universal or spiritual wisdom.
Ki – meaning life energy or vital force.
Dr. Usui’s method was built on ancient energy healing principles combined with meditation, intention, and attunement. Reiki has since grown into a globally practised healing art, used in hospitals, wellness clinics, and therapeutic settings around the world to promote natural recovery and emotional harmony.

What to Expect in a Reiki Session
Every Reiki session with me is calm, confidential, and deeply restorative. You’ll typically lie down fully clothed in a quiet space. My hands will either hover over or, with your permission, lightly touch specific areas of your body, depending on your comfort level.
​
Many clients describe sensations like:
-
A feeling of warmth or light
-
Emotional release or a sense of clarity
-
Deep physical relaxation or even sleep
-
A shift in mood or energy following the session
​
The effects continue beyond the appointment. Most clients report feeling lighter, clearer, and more grounded in the days that follow.
